Package io.fabric8.kubernetes.api.model
Interface PersistentVolumeClaimSpecFluent<A extends PersistentVolumeClaimSpecFluent<A>>
-
- All Superinterfaces:
Fluent<A>
- All Known Subinterfaces:
PersistentVolumeClaimFluent.SpecNested<N>
,PersistentVolumeClaimTemplateFluent.SpecNested<N>
,WatchEventFluent.PersistentVolumeClaimSpecObjectNested<N>
- All Known Implementing Classes:
PersistentVolumeClaimFluentImpl.SpecNestedImpl
,PersistentVolumeClaimSpecBuilder
,PersistentVolumeClaimSpecFluentImpl
,PersistentVolumeClaimTemplateFluentImpl.SpecNestedImpl
,WatchEventFluentImpl.PersistentVolumeClaimSpecObjectNestedImpl
public interface PersistentVolumeClaimSpecFluent<A extends PersistentVolumeClaimSpecFluent<A>> extends Fluent<A>
-
-
Nested Class Summary
Nested Classes Modifier and Type Interface Description static interface
PersistentVolumeClaimSpecFluent.DataSourceNested<N>
static interface
PersistentVolumeClaimSpecFluent.ResourcesNested<N>
static interface
PersistentVolumeClaimSpecFluent.SelectorNested<N>
-
Method Summary
-
-
-
Method Detail
-
addAllToAccessModes
A addAllToAccessModes(Collection<String> items)
-
removeAllFromAccessModes
A removeAllFromAccessModes(Collection<String> items)
-
getAccessMode
String getAccessMode(int index)
-
getFirstAccessMode
String getFirstAccessMode()
-
getLastAccessMode
String getLastAccessMode()
-
hasAccessModes
Boolean hasAccessModes()
-
addNewAccessMode
A addNewAccessMode(StringBuilder arg1)
-
addNewAccessMode
A addNewAccessMode(StringBuffer arg1)
-
getDataSource
@Deprecated TypedLocalObjectReference getDataSource()
Deprecated.This method has been deprecated, please use method buildDataSource instead.- Returns:
- The buildable object.
-
buildDataSource
TypedLocalObjectReference buildDataSource()
-
withDataSource
A withDataSource(TypedLocalObjectReference dataSource)
-
hasDataSource
Boolean hasDataSource()
-
withNewDataSource
PersistentVolumeClaimSpecFluent.DataSourceNested<A> withNewDataSource()
-
withNewDataSourceLike
PersistentVolumeClaimSpecFluent.DataSourceNested<A> withNewDataSourceLike(TypedLocalObjectReference item)
-
editDataSource
PersistentVolumeClaimSpecFluent.DataSourceNested<A> editDataSource()
-
editOrNewDataSource
PersistentVolumeClaimSpecFluent.DataSourceNested<A> editOrNewDataSource()
-
editOrNewDataSourceLike
PersistentVolumeClaimSpecFluent.DataSourceNested<A> editOrNewDataSourceLike(TypedLocalObjectReference item)
-
getResources
@Deprecated ResourceRequirements getResources()
Deprecated.This method has been deprecated, please use method buildResources instead.- Returns:
- The buildable object.
-
buildResources
ResourceRequirements buildResources()
-
withResources
A withResources(ResourceRequirements resources)
-
hasResources
Boolean hasResources()
-
withNewResources
PersistentVolumeClaimSpecFluent.ResourcesNested<A> withNewResources()
-
withNewResourcesLike
PersistentVolumeClaimSpecFluent.ResourcesNested<A> withNewResourcesLike(ResourceRequirements item)
-
editResources
PersistentVolumeClaimSpecFluent.ResourcesNested<A> editResources()
-
editOrNewResources
PersistentVolumeClaimSpecFluent.ResourcesNested<A> editOrNewResources()
-
editOrNewResourcesLike
PersistentVolumeClaimSpecFluent.ResourcesNested<A> editOrNewResourcesLike(ResourceRequirements item)
-
getSelector
@Deprecated LabelSelector getSelector()
Deprecated.This method has been deprecated, please use method buildSelector instead.- Returns:
- The buildable object.
-
buildSelector
LabelSelector buildSelector()
-
withSelector
A withSelector(LabelSelector selector)
-
hasSelector
Boolean hasSelector()
-
withNewSelector
PersistentVolumeClaimSpecFluent.SelectorNested<A> withNewSelector()
-
withNewSelectorLike
PersistentVolumeClaimSpecFluent.SelectorNested<A> withNewSelectorLike(LabelSelector item)
-
editSelector
PersistentVolumeClaimSpecFluent.SelectorNested<A> editSelector()
-
editOrNewSelector
PersistentVolumeClaimSpecFluent.SelectorNested<A> editOrNewSelector()
-
editOrNewSelectorLike
PersistentVolumeClaimSpecFluent.SelectorNested<A> editOrNewSelectorLike(LabelSelector item)
-
getStorageClassName
String getStorageClassName()
-
hasStorageClassName
Boolean hasStorageClassName()
-
withNewStorageClassName
A withNewStorageClassName(StringBuilder arg1)
-
withNewStorageClassName
A withNewStorageClassName(StringBuffer arg1)
-
getVolumeMode
String getVolumeMode()
-
hasVolumeMode
Boolean hasVolumeMode()
-
withNewVolumeMode
A withNewVolumeMode(StringBuilder arg1)
-
withNewVolumeMode
A withNewVolumeMode(StringBuffer arg1)
-
getVolumeName
String getVolumeName()
-
hasVolumeName
Boolean hasVolumeName()
-
withNewVolumeName
A withNewVolumeName(StringBuilder arg1)
-
withNewVolumeName
A withNewVolumeName(StringBuffer arg1)
-
-